Ingredients

  • 2 cups of all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p ground ginger
  • 1/4 tsp ground nutmeg
  • 3/4 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 cup mixed dried fruit
  • 1/2 cup chopped nuts (optional)
  • 1/2 cup brandy (optional)

Equipment

  • Large mixing bowl
  • Electric mixer
  • 9-inch cake pan
  • Baking paper
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Spatula

Method

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9-inch cake pan with butter.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, sift the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, ginger, and nutmeg together.
  3. In a separate bowl, cream the butter and sugar together until light and fluffy.
  4. Add the eggs and vanilla extract to the butter mixture, one at a time, and mix well.
  5. Stir in half of the dry ingredients mixture into the butter mixture, then add the milk and mix well.
  6. Add the remaining dry ingredients mixture, mixed dried fruit, and chopped nuts (if using) to the bowl, and stir until well combined.
  7. If using brandy, pour it into the batter and mix well.
  8.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an and bake for 1 hour and 30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cake comes out clean.
  9.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ool for 10 minutes before removing it from the pan and placing it on a wire rack to cool completely.
  10. Once cooled, you can decorate the cake with icing, frosting, or your favorite toppings.

Notes

This Christmas cake recipe can be made ahead of time and stored in an airtight container for up to three days. You can also freeze the cake for up to three months.

Recipes FAQ

What is the best way to store this cake?

The best way to store this cake is in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days.

Can I freeze this cake?

Yes, you can freeze this cake for up to three months.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and place it in a freezer-safe container.

Can I substitute the mixed dried fruit with fresh fruit?

No, mixed dried fruit is essential for this recipe as it adds flavor and moisture to the cake.

Recipe Tips

  • Soak the mixed dried fruit in brandy overnight for an extra boozy kick.
  • Add orange zest to the batter for a citrusy flavor.
  • You can also use a bundt cake pan for a more festive look.
  • For a healthier version, use whole wheat flour and reduce the sugar content.
